Honda has launched the all new CB Unicorn Dazzler, which was initially displayed at the 2010 Auto Expo. The Unicorn, (now called the CB Unicorn) will sell alongside the new CB Unicorn Dazzler.
The Dazzler is styled aggressively - it comes with a floating side cowl, aggressive front end, screenless front cowl, 110/80 wider rear tyre and half-chain case. Other attractive features include: two-tone seat, new design mirror, handle bar weights, 3D emblem, digital meter and front & rear disc brake. 

The bike comes powered by a 150cc engine that puts out 14 bhp of power. It is equipped with tubeless tyres and alloy wheels. Honda claims the Dazzler will deliver a mileage of 60 kpl. The bike is equipped with maintenance free battery & viscous air filter for more convenience. Strictly adhering to the BS-III norms, it is environment friendly like all other Honda products.  
The price for ex showroom Delhi is Rs. 62,900.  
The CB Unicorn Dazzler will be available to the customers by the end of May, 2010.  The bike will be available in four colours – Armour Gold Metallic, Pearl Nightstar Black, Sword Silver Metallic and Pearl Siena Red.
